struct nsgtk_treeview *nsgtk_treeview_create(unsigned int flags,
		GtkWindow *window, GtkScrolledWindow *scrolled,
 		GtkDrawingArea *drawing_area)
{
	struct nsgtk_treeview *tv;	
	
	assert(drawing_area != NULL);

	tv = malloc(sizeof(struct nsgtk_treeview));
	if (tv == NULL) {
		LOG(("malloc failed"));
		warn_user("NoMemory", 0);
		return NULL;
	}
	
	tv->window = window;
	tv->scrolled = scrolled;
	tv->drawing_area = drawing_area;
	tv->input_method = gtk_im_multicontext_new();
	tv->tree = tree_create(flags, &nsgtk_tree_callbacks, tv);
	tv->mouse_state = 0;
	tv->mouse_pressed = false;
	
	nsgtk_widget_override_background_color(GTK_WIDGET(drawing_area), 
					       GTK_STATE_NORMAL,
					       0, 0xffff, 0xffff, 0xffff);

	nsgtk_connect_draw_event(GTK_WIDGET(drawing_area), G_CALLBACK(nsgtk_tree_window_draw_event), tv->tree);
	
#define CONNECT(obj, sig, callback, ptr) \
	g_signal_connect(G_OBJECT(obj), (sig), G_CALLBACK(callback), (ptr))
	CONNECT(drawing_area, "button-press-event",
			nsgtk_tree_window_button_press_event,
			tv);
	CONNECT(drawing_area, "button-release-event",
			nsgtk_tree_window_button_release_event,
  			tv);
	CONNECT(drawing_area, "motion-notify-event",
			nsgtk_tree_window_motion_notify_event,
  			tv);
	CONNECT(drawing_area, "key-press-event",
			nsgtk_tree_window_keypress_event,
  			tv);
	CONNECT(drawing_area, "key-release-event",
			nsgtk_tree_window_keyrelease_event,
			tv);


	/* input method */
	gtk_im_context_set_client_window(tv->input_method,
			nsgtk_widget_get_window(GTK_WIDGET(tv->window)));
	gtk_im_context_set_use_preedit(tv->input_method, FALSE);
	/* input method signals */
	CONNECT(tv->input_method, "commit",
			nsgtk_tree_window_input_method_commit,
			tv);

	return tv;
}
